When I started domaining 2 years ago it didn't took long before I realized I got disorganized. With a growing portfolio of so many domains at different registrars, listed at multiple marketplaces and parking companies, things began to slip through the cracks.​

I lost the overview, often forgetting to add or remove domains from marketplaces and in some cases even forgot to renew valuable domains. I needed a tool to help me manage my portfolio and to give me clear insight in my performance as a domainer so I reached out to long term friend and software genius @lionel_efty and we decided to build Efty.

We teamed up with Escrow.com to bring safe and secure transactions to Efty
I’m excited to share that we’ve taken another step in making Efty the epicenter of your domaining activities by partnering with Escrow.com to bring safe and secure domain name transactions to the Efty platform.

Efty’s deep integration with Escrow.com enables you to place a Buy It Now (BIN) button on your For Sale landing pages, which will allow interested buyers to purchase your domain via Escrow.com.

Market research has shown that Buy It Now domains are three times more likely to sell than domains soliciting offers. By setting BIN prices on your domains you eliminate potentially lengthy negotiations while creating a sense of urgency for buyers. What’s more, our new partnership with Escrow.com allows you to close BIN transactions without paying a dollar in commission, all while offering your buyers the most trusted and top-ranked domain name escrow service in the world.

To get started with integrating Escrow.com BIN buttons on your landing pages, follow these easy steps:

1. Go to Settings > Integrations and add your Escrow.com username (the email address you use to login to your Escrow.com account)

2. Go to Settings > Preferences and update your Escrow.com settings (such as the inspection period and party responsible for paying the Escrow fee)

3. Add a BIN price to a specific domain (from the domain edit mode) and hit Save.

4. The BIN button is visible on your domain landing page!

tumblr_inline_nza3s7Rvkg1szufqr_500.png

Once a buyer completes the BIN form for your domain, they will be sent a confirmation email with instructions on how to complete their Escrow.com account and agree to the transaction terms. Meanwhile you (the seller) will also receive an email from Escrow.com confirming the terms of the transaction. Efty will also send you an email with the buyer’s information immediately after the buyer hits the BIN button in case the buyer doesn’t complete the first steps of the Escrow.com process and you need to reach out to help guide the buyer through it.

Back in Efty we will help you to track the status of each individual Escrow.com transaction right from within your own account.

Last but not least, If you don’t like to stick BIN prices on your domains and/or have negotiated a price with a buyer directly you can now easily send the domain into Escrow.com from the domain view in Efty as well.
